I always seem to find the perfect background paper on my inky pile for these tags.  I am following the first 100 quarantine Quickie prompts over on Mission Inspiration.

Cover a #8 manilla tag with a piece of inky copy paper, seal with matte medium, dry and trim the excess. (Clarity Mixed Media Journal stamps)
Using the 1 digit from the Clarity Two way Overlay Infill Alphabet and Numbers set, stamp a circle of 1s leaving a hole in the middle. Use Onyx Black Versafine ink.
Add a second partial ring of 1s at the bottom in the same manner.
Add shading using Faber-Castell big brush markers, blended out with a Pergamano blending pen and nibs.
To finish, add the prompt using a black Posca pen.

For tag number 92 I used my Cricut Expression for the second time in a few days!  Cover a #8 manilla tag with the top layer of a piece of inky paper towel, seal with matte medium, dry and trim the excess.
Add the Cracked Glass stamp by IndigoBlu in Onyx Black Versafine ink. Heat emboss with clear powder.
Cut a spider out of black pearlescent card using the Cricut Paper Dolls Dress Up cartridge (1.75”) and add it to the ‘web’.
To finish, add the prompt using a black Posca pen.
